چکیده

The performance of analog and RF circuitry is increasingly sensitive to deep sub-micron manufacturing. Standard devices that are well characterized and modeled are essential to realize stable, working designs without silicon iterations. Potential tradeoffs of device performance for lower processing cost must also be carefully assessed. A methodology and supporting circuit and device IP is described here which facilitates cost-effective RF and analog device integration and accurate modeling.
